What is an important pre-operation check for the USN Medium Tactical Vehicle Replacement Dump Truck?

An important pre-operation check for the USN Medium Tactical Vehicle Replacement Dump Truck involves inspecting the dump bed for cracks. This inspection is critical because the dump bed is subjected to heavy loads and dynamic forces during operation. Any cracks or structural issues could lead to catastrophic failures, risking both equipment integrity and operator safety. Ensuring the dump bed is in good condition is vital for maintaining effective performance and avoiding accidents during use.

Evaluating other aspects such as safety stickers or adjustments to the steering wheel, while important for overall vehicle readiness and safety, do not directly address the structural integrity necessary for the specific function of the dump truck's primary operational component—the dump bed. Therefore, the focus on the dump bed crack inspection aligns with the operational demands and safety requirements of the vehicle's intended use.
